The Roll Forming Process
The roll forming process is essential for the production of arch sheet panels. It involves feeding a flat metal sheet, usually made of steel or aluminum, into a series of rollers arranged in a specific alignment. As the sheet passes through these rollers, it progressively takes on the desired shape. The precision of this process allows manufacturers to produce panels that are not only uniform in size and shape but also robust enough to withstand various environmental conditions.
The machine operates under controlled settings to ensure that the metal is shaped without any distortion. This is crucial for maintaining the structural integrity of the panels, ensuring they meet safety standards and perform effectively in their intended applications.
Advantages of Using Arch Sheet Panel Roll Forming Machines
1. Efficiency One of the most significant advantages of using an arch sheet panel roll forming machine is its efficiency. The continuous process allows for high production rates, reducing lead times for manufacturers. This efficiency translates into significant cost savings, as bulk production minimizes labor costs and material waste.
2. Customization Modern roll forming machines can be easily adjusted and reconfigured to produce panels of various shapes and sizes. This flexibility enables manufacturers to cater to specific project requirements, accommodating unique architectural designs or building specifications.
3. Quality Control Automated roll forming machines often come with integrated quality control systems that monitor the manufacturing process in real-time. These systems can detect anomalies and make adjustments on the fly, ensuring that each panel meets the predetermined standards.
4. Durability The panels produced using roll forming technology are known for their durability. The materials used, combined with the precise forming process, result in panels that are resistant to corrosion, impact, and other forms of wear and tear, making them ideal for outdoor applications.
Applications of Arch Sheet Panels
Arch sheet panels are utilized in a variety of construction and industrial projects. They are commonly found in agricultural buildings, warehouses, and commercial structures where large, open spaces are required. The aesthetic appeal of arched architecture also makes these panels popular in residential roofing and decorative facades.
Moreover, the lightweight nature of these panels, combined with their strength, makes them a preferred choice for modern construction methods. Builders appreciate the ease of installation and the reduced need for additional support structures, making projects not only faster to complete but also more cost-effective.
